Minn. Stat. § 181.031

EMPLOYERS NOT TO ACCEPT CONSIDERATION FOR SECURING EMPLOYMENT.

(10536-1) 1933 c 47; 1986 c 444; 1996 c 386 s 10

An employer, or any manager, superintendent, lead supervisor, or other representative of an employer, may not, directly or indirectly, demand or accept from any employee any part of such employee's wages or other consideration, or any gratuity, in consideration of giving to or securing, or assisting in securing, for any employee any employment with such employer.
